Transaction a250877bb5e328199e3c77f609126381b5244113b845d5f291121f1cadfe3f55

3 Input
1 Outputs
  • a250877bb5e328199e3c77f609126381b5244113b845d5f291121f1cadfe3f55:0
  • value  351096
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W